First off is a Kershaw Shuffle in purple . . .

Real nice “little” knife – love the stylized K for grip texture and the purple is not too “Blingy” – and it’s a bottle opener – neat huh?

About as small as it can be and still get a comfortable and firm grip on it . . .

The liner lock gets a good bite on the blade to keep it open . . .

Pocket clip lets it ride deep – stone wash finish is consistent and looks real good with the purple and the gloss black thumb stud and screws . . .

Size wise?? About 5 3/4 inches open . . .

And about 4 3/4 inches closed puts it right in the ball park with the Kershaw Sinkevich Pub Knife – just a different take as far as style goes – a real nice little knife . . .

A Kershaw Groove . . .

Not sure how the “Cabela’s Exclusive” thing works – but it came from BladeHQ . . .

Good looking spring assist knife . . .

Between the “grooves” and the texturing you get a really good grip on it . . .

The pocket clip lets it ride deep . . .

The liner lock engages almost to the center of the blade – good positive lock . . .

At just over 8 inches a good size knife for social work . . .

And just under 5 inches closed – and a look at the “fine” texture – really works well . . .

And the spring assist is real smooth – a pull on the “tab” and it’s open . . .
